Role Overview
Provide hands-on clinical support for CGM initiation, sensor insertion, troubleshooting, and data interpretation to patients, whilst simultaneously training the healthcare professional to continue this education independently, ensuring a sustainable service
You will support healthcare professionals during CGM starts, follow-up clinics, and virtual consultations
You will act as a subject matter expert on CGM technology, indications, contraindications, and clinical pathways
You will provide timely technical and clinical troubleshooting support for device-related issues
You will deliver structured education and training to healthcare professionals
You will train patients and carers on CGM use, data interpretation, alerts, and lifestyle integration (where appropriate and compliant)
You will develop and deliver educational resources, presentations, and workshops related to CGM use and diabetes technology
You will work closely with both internal and external teams as part of our service value proposition to ensure clinical adoption within a specified area leads to an improved and sustainable service delivery
You will act as a trusted clinical resource to address questions on CGM data, metrics (e.g. Time in Range), and clinical decision-making
You will collaborate with sales teams to provide non-promotional clinical support
You will ensure all activities comply with regulatory requirements, company policies, and industry codes of practice.
